PHOTOSYNTHESIS The process by which a cell uses the energy in sunlight to make its own food is photosynthesis. ! In photosynthesis, energy in sunlight is used to combine carbon dioxide and water. ! These are the things that we give plants to survive. ! This produces glucose (an energy-rich sugar that plants use as food) and oxygen. ! These are the things that plants give us to survive. ! WHY PHOTOSYNTHESIS IS IMPORTANT ! All energy that fuels life comes from the sun. ! The oxygen in the air comes from photosynthesis. ! Plants replenish the oxygen in our air. ! All of our food comes directly or indirectly from photosynthesis. CELLULAR RESPIRATION Cellular respiration and photosynthesis are opposites. ! Cellular respiration is the process of breaking down food to release energy. ! Cellular respiration occurs in both plant and animal cells. ! During cellular respiration, cells combine oxygen and sugar to make energy. ! ! In cellular respiration, carbon dioxide and water are released as waste. ! ! The formula for cellular respiration is ! ! ! ! Reactants are the things that go into a reaction. For example, to make H2O, hydrogen and oxygen are the reactants. In photosynthesis, what are the reactants?
